About THE BOYZ

Overview

THE BOYZ (더보이즈) is a boy K-pop group that debuted in 2017 under OTHER, and is 9 years into their career. The lineup is composed of 11 members: Sangyeon, Jacob, Younghoon, Hyunjae, Juyeon, Kevin, New, Q, Juhaknyeon, Sunwoo, and Eric. The official fandom is named THE B, a name fans use across social media, fan-meets, and concert venues.

Members11

THE BOYZ is composed of 11 members: Sangyeon, Jacob, Younghoon, Hyunjae, Juyeon, Kevin, New, Q, Juhaknyeon, Sunwoo, and Eric. Position assignments include Sangyeon (Leader · Lead Vocalist), Jacob (Vocalist), Younghoon (Vocalist · Visual), Hyunjae (Main Vocalist), Juyeon (Main Dancer · Lead Rapper), Kevin (Vocalist), New (Lead Vocalist), and Q (Lead Dancer · Sub Vocalist). The lineup spans birth years 1996–2000, with Sangyeon as the eldest and Sunwoo as the maknae.

Where to buy THE BOYZ photocards & merch

Buying guide

For collectors, THE BOYZ photocards and merchandise are distributed across four channels that matter for resale value and authenticity: (a) standard album versions sold worldwide through Ktown4u, Music Plant, and Weverse Shop, (b) pre-order benefit (POB) cards offered by individual retailers — each shop typically ships a different exclusive card, (c) fansign and lucky-draw cards, which are Korea-only and only obtainable by attending an event or buying through a Korean proxy, and (d) secondary market listings on Mercari, Bunjang (번개장터), and X/Twitter trade communities.

Before buying THE BOYZ photocards on the secondary market, treat every listing as a potential reprint until proven otherwise. Reprints are the single biggest risk for new collectors: they look indistinguishable in flat photos but show subtle differences in print texture, edge cut, and back-side ink under good light. Always ask for clear photos of the back, the corner cut, and a held-card video at an angle. For lucky-draw and fansign cards, request the original event proof or known seller history. Direct from-Korea routes (Ktown4u, Music Plant, Weverse Shop) typically ship within 5–10 business days for Asia and 10–20 days for North America and Europe. Customs duties vary by country: the EU and UK generally charge VAT plus a small handling fee on parcels over the de minimis threshold; the US has higher de minimis tolerances; LATAM markets (Brazil, Mexico) often see longer customs holds. Plan release-week budgets accordingly, and prefer pre-orders over launch-day purchases when shop stock is limited.

Are THE BOYZ photocards from Weverse different from Ktown4u versions?
Yes. Each shop typically offers its own exclusive pre-order benefit (POB) photocard or photobook, so the Weverse version, the Ktown4u version, the Music Plant version, and the Korean shop versions are usually different. Collectors who want a complete set buy from multiple shops.
